Course Content


Understanding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D) and its Impact on Children •
Recognizing Early Signs and Symptoms of Autism in Infants and Toddlers •
Developing a Supportive Environment for Children with Autism •
Communication Strategies for Children with Autism: Verbal and Non-Verbal Approaches •
Social Skills Development for Children with Autism: Play-Based Interventions •
Creating a Behavior Support Plan for Children with Autism •
Strategies for Managing Challenging Behaviors in Children with Autism •
Parent-Child Interaction Therapy for Children with Autism •
Early Intervention and Therapy for Children with Autism: A Collaborative Approach •
Autism Awareness and Acceptance in Early Childhood Education Settings
